Abstract
In the present invention, disclosed is a drying pipe assembly. According to an aspect of the present invention, the present invention relates to a drying pipe assembly which is arranged in a combustion furnace of a wet-type waste processing apparatus and dries wet-type waste or performs carbonization processing of the wet-type waste. The drying pipe assembly comprises: a drying pipe which has an inner flow channel for transferring the wet-type waste, is formed to be extended in a horizontal direction in the combustion furnace, has, on one end portion, an inlet for enabling the wet-type waste to enter the inner flow channel, and has, on the other end portion, an outlet for enabling the wet-type waste to be discharged from the inner flow channel while at least one of the inlet and the outlet is open in the direction perpendicular to the direction of transferring the wet-type waste; a transfer screw which is formed to be extended along the inner flow channel, is driven to be rotated around an axis in a lengthwise direction with respect to the drying pipe, and transfers the wet-type waste; and a blade which is arranged to be close to at least one of the inlet and the outlet, inserts or discharges the wet-type waste into the inner flow channel or from the inner flow channel, is installed on the axis, and is driven to be rotated with the transfer screw.
